最近好多做地图标注的朋友在群里吐槽,说好不容易搞定的 Geo Magic 项目,突然全红一片,心里那个急啊,跟热锅上的蚂蚁似的。我在这行摸爬滚打快十年了,这种“红屏”事故见得多了,今天不整那些虚头巴脑的官方文档,就聊聊咱们实战里最常踩的坑,顺便把价格底裤也扒一扒,让大家少交点智商税。
先说个真事儿。上周有个做本地生活的小老板找我,说他的 Geo Magic 数据全红了,客户投诉电话被打爆。我远程一看,好家伙,坐标偏移了整整两百米,而且数据源还是三年前爬取的旧库。这就是典型的“想当然”操作。很多人觉得 Geo Magic 就是导个表的事儿,其实不然。这玩意儿对坐标系的敏感度极高,国内主流用的是 GCJ-02 或 BD-09,你要是拿 WGS-84 的原始 GPS 数据直接往里扔,不经过转换,系统报警显示红色那是它良心发现,告诉你出错了。
再聊聊大家最关心的钱袋子。现在市面上做 Geo Magic 数据清洗和标注,价格水分大得很。有些黑中介报价几百块就能搞定几万条数据,你细品,人工核对一条数据哪怕只要十秒钟,这成本都不够电费。真正靠谱的服务商,单条数据的清洗加校验成本至少在 0.5 到 2 元之间,视复杂程度而定。如果是那种需要实地核验的 POI 点,价格更是翻倍。别贪便宜,一旦数据不准,后期修改的代价比前期做贵十倍不止。我见过太多客户为了省那点钱,找了廉价劳动力,结果数据错漏百出,最后还得花大价钱重新做,纯属冤大头。
还有一个容易被忽视的大坑:权限和接口限制。Geo Magic 这类平台对高频访问是有严格风控的。有些朋友为了赶进度,写脚本疯狂请求接口,没过两小时,IP 直接被封,界面直接变红警告。这时候你再怎么求爷爷告奶奶也没用,只能干瞪眼。正确的姿势是,控制并发量,做好代理 IP 池,或者干脆走官方 API 的正规渠道,虽然贵点,但稳当。
说到技术细节,很多新手容易忽略字段匹配的问题。Geo Magic 要求的关键字段,比如经纬度、名称、类别,必须严格对应。你要是把“电话”字段填到了“地址”里,或者经纬度小数点位数不对,系统识别不了,照样给你标红。我有个习惯,每次导入数据前,先用 Excel 做个简单的格式校验,把空格、特殊符号全清掉,能省下一半的调试时间。
另外,别指望一次就能过。数据清洗是个迭代的过程。第一次导入,肯定会有报错,这时候别慌,看日志,看红色报错的具体代码。是格式错?还是内容违规?还是坐标超出范围?对症下药才能药到病除。我一般会把报错数据单独拎出来,建立一个小样本库,反复测试,直到逻辑跑通,再批量处理。
最后,说句心里话,做 Geo Magic 这行,拼的不是速度,是细心和耐心。那些声称“秒过”、“包过”的广告,多半是坑。咱们做业务的,数据就是命根子,数据不准,后面的营销、引流全得崩盘。所以,别偷懒,别侥幸,老老实实把基础打牢。
如果你现在正盯着满屏的红色报错发愁,不妨先停下来,检查一下你的数据源和坐标系。说不定,问题就出在那个不起眼的小数点上。记住,慢就是快,稳才是赢。这行水很深,但也藏着真金白银,就看你能不能沉下心来,把细节抠到极致。希望这点经验能帮到你,少走点弯路。
本文关键词:geo magic 显示红色